InglewoodJack Posted November 6, 2023 Share Posted November 6, 2023 (edited) 1 hour ago, Unnamed Trialist said: A lot of young players away from home have similar problems. Sometimes a club needs to be involved, even though you might think an adult shouldn't need to be tutored. Buddy systems aren't so far fetched. The real seasoned pros are not just on time but often very early. Of course, I think this is standard across sports- I know Sidney Crosby lived at Mario Lemieux's house for years when he came to Pittsburgh; I guess this all makes it tough for Kone's situation at Watford, because that's not really a club with a big veteran presence and beyond that, it's a squad of 24 guys trying to end up on better teams. I would be shocked if there's any sort of culture or cohesion amongst their players. I've felt for Kone- he can always be better, but the kid leaves Montreal for the first time since he was a child, goes to England to break into a competitive team that wants to get promoted, it's tough, suddenly it's Ramadan and he needs to now elevate his game while dealing with not eating during daylight, then there's a new coach, then it's the summer, then it's back to a new season, and suddenly there's more competition, he gets dropped from the starting lineup, can't get a consistent string of starts going... There's no excuse for being late, the very least anyone can offer is their time, but 21 years old is still extremely young to be thrown into all of this at once, and it really sucks if he really doesn't have that veteran leadership. Hell, Montreal had Piette, Wanyama, Quioto, even ZBG, Choiniere, have been with the team forever and know the city, and even guys like Kamal Miller and Alistair Johnston are great guys to share a locker room with.
